maternal uncle

Noun CEFR B2

Definitions

The brother or brother-in-law of one’s mother. (This entry is a translation hub.)

Examples

The social organization of the Trobriand Islanders of Melane- sia is characterized by matrilineal descent, free and familiar rela- tions between father and son, and a marked antagonism between maternal uncle and nephew.³¹ On the other hand, the patrilineal Cherkess of the Caucasus place the hostility between father and son, while the maternal uncle assists his nephew and gives him a horse when he marries.³²”
